CARE & MAINTENANCE

Black Forest cuckoo clocks are robust, long-lasting timepieces. Occasionally wipe the case with a dry, soft cloth. The movement should be cleaned and oiled by a specialist every 5 years. Keep the clock away from direct sunlight and extreme temperature fluctuations to protect the natural wood.

Avis Alba – The pure form

No excess, no contrast, not one ornament too many: the Avis Alba shows the classic Black Forest bird clock in its purest form. Unlike its sister models it forgoes pale carved accents – the case is finished throughout in warm walnut brown, so that the depth of the carving and the play of light and shadow speak for themselves. A clock for anyone who prefers their craftsmanship pure.

The Bird Above the Gable

On the gable, a carved bird spreads its wings, every feather laid into the wood in fine incised cuts, its red glass eye alert and lively. Just below it, the little door opens on the hour, and the cuckoo calls the time – two birds, one house.

Five Leaves, One Frame

Five boldly carved vine leaves frame the case with its lattice-engraved dial field. Without any distraction of color, the actual carving work truly comes into its own here: the curving leaf veins, the cleanly incised contours, the soft modeling of every surface. So you can see exactly what's in this clock – handwork from the Black Forest.

The Pendulum, in Nature's Rhythm

The pendulum picks up the leaf motif too: a dark-stained maple leaf swings evenly beneath the clock, setting a calm closing note. Together with the two pinecone weights, it creates the familiar image of a genuine Black Forest cuckoo clock – mechanical, alive, with no battery at all.

The Mechanical 1-Day Movement

Inside works a purely mechanical one-day movement made in Germany. The pinecone weights are drawn up once a day – that is all the clock needs. On every full hour the cuckoo calls the time. This model does not have a night shut-off.
